Pragati Engineering College in Surampalem, Andhra Pradesh, has demonstrated a strong commitment to student placements. In 2024, the college achieved over 1,400 job offers, with the highest package reaching INR 40 Lacs per annum.
The placement statistics for 2024 indicate that 201 students secured packages exceeding 5 Lacs per annum, with 65 students obtaining packages between 4.6 Lacs and 6.5 lakh.
Additionally, students have been placed in reputable companies such as Accenture, Amazon, Deloitte, Infosys, Capgemini, and DXC Technology.

BTech is one of the most popular courses of Pragati Engineering College. When it comes to the placements, the institute offers decent placements annually. The key highlights of Pragati Engineering College placements for the Class of 2023 and 2024 are tabulated below:
Particulars
Placement Statistics (2023)
Placement Statistics (2024)
the highest package
INR 29.26 LPA
INR 40 LPA
Total offers
1,097
1,412
Total recruiters visited
45
53

The Andhra Pradesh EAPCET cutoff ranks for Pragati Engineering College in 2024 varied by course and category. For example, the closing rank for B.Tech in Computer Science Engineering was 12,839, while for Civil Engineering, it was 80,650. These figures indicate that more competitive courses like CSE had lower closing ranks, while others like Civil Engineering had higher closing ranks. It's important to note that cutoff ranks can fluctuate annually based on factors such as the number of applicants, seat availability, and exam difficulty.

To join the Pragati Engineering college then candidate must followed this Eligibility criteria:- Educational Qualification: Candidates must have passed the 10+2 examination with at least 45% aggregate marks from a recognised board, with Mathematics, Physics, and Chemistry as subjects.
Entrance Exams:-
-> Andhra Pradesh EAPCET (Andhra Pradesh Engineering, Agriculture and Pharmacy Common Entrance Test): Primary entrance exam for B.Tech admissions.
-> JEE Main: Scores are also accepted for admission.
-> Andhra Pradesh ECET (Andhra Pradesh Engineering Common Entrance Test): For Diploma holders seeking lateral entry into the second year.
